  • GeForce GTX 560M SLI has 112% more power consumption, than Quadro P1000.
  • GeForce GTX 560M SLI is used in Laptops, and Quadro P1000 - in Desktops.
  • GeForce GTX 560M SLI is build with Fermi architecture, and Quadro P1000 - with Pascal.
  • Core clock speed of Quadro P1000 is 718 MHz higher, than GeForce GTX 560M SLI.
  • GeForce GTX 560M SLI is manufactured by 40 nm process technology, and Quadro P1000 - by 14 nm process technology.
  • Memory clock speed of Quadro P1000 is 4758 MHz higher, than GeForce GTX 560M SLI.
